Output 8399e65a088bf989e17ff68d46e26dc7869052d7a54f534140bac9a7e9c98fd9:1

value
12420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fecdb1378efea698ae1e4f756f12c3ca7c0e4ee7 OP_EQUAL
address
AFfYhs1URhVgDADB9SiAH8X7ybwihEobj5
transaction
8399e65a088bf989e17ff68d46e26dc7869052d7a54f534140bac9a7e9c98fd9